Simple Strategies for Better Nursing Exam Preparation
Preparing for nursing exams requires more than memorizing facts. Students need to understand medical concepts, apply critical thinking, and develop confidence in answering different types of questions. A structured study routine can make this process much more effective.
<b data-section-id=”117ky1a” data-start=”2362″ data-end=”2409″>Focus on Understanding Instead of Memorizing
Many students spend hours reading textbooks without fully understanding the material. A better approach is to study one topic at a time, summarize key ideas, and explain concepts in your own words. This method strengthens long-term learning and improves problem-solving skills.

<b data-section-id=”fxu6gn” data-start=”3184″ data-end=”3220″>Build Confidence Through Practice
Confidence develops through consistent preparation rather than last-minute revision. Completing practice questions, reviewing incorrect answers, and following a realistic study schedule can greatly improve exam performance.
Every nursing student learns differently, but staying organized and committed to daily progress is the key to long-term success. With the right approach, challenging subjects become easier to understand, and exams become less intimidating.
